A leading government agency is seeking an Intern-Operations Administrator for a 12-month contract in Kimberley, Northern Cape. The successful candidate will coordinate various administrative functions including financial administration, data capturing, and asset management, all while gaining invaluable experience in a dynamic work environment. Ideal for recent graduates or those looking to start a career in office administration.
JOB PROFILE
JOB TITLE Intern-Operations Administrator
DURATION Twelve (12) months contract
REPORTING TO Operations Manager
JOB GRADE B4 Stipend
R4000
NO. OF INCUMBENTS 1
LOCATION Northern Cape: Provincial Office - Kimberley
MAIN PURPOSE OF THE
JOB
To coordinate the administrative activities at Provincial office level
in terms of financial function as well as management of information
and reporting systems.
KEY PERFORMANCE
AREAS
Coordinate the financial administration activities in the
Provincial office.
Provide data capturing services in the Provincial Office.
Coordinate the asset management activities in the Provincial
Office.
Provide administrative support in the Provincial Office.
REQUIRED MINIMUM
QUALIFICATION
Matric (NQF Level 4) and a Certificate (NQF Level 6) in Office
Administration
REQUIRED WORK
EXPERIENCE
Not Applicable
CRITICAL COMPETENCIES Communication
Stakeholder Engagement
Analytical
Performance Driven
Team Work
Adaptability & Flexibility
Policy Adherence
Basic Computer Skills
Office Management
